Which Super greens are healthiest?

Super greens are a broad term used to refer to a variety of nutrient-dense, dark leafy greens that are packed with vitamins, minerals, antioxidants, and other beneficial compounds. Some of the most nutritious and healthiest super greens include kale, spinach, chard, watercress, cabbage, collard greens, bok choy, and parsley.

In particular, kale is exceptionally rich in Vitamin K, which helps maintain optimal bone density and helps to reduce inflammation. Plus, it’s a great source of Vitamins A, C, manganese, folate, and other minerals.

Spinach is another incredibly nutrient-dense green that contains several carotenoids, Vitamin C, antioxidants, and other important compounds. Chard is abundant in Vitamins A, C, E, and K and is known for its detoxifying and energy-boosting qualities.

Watercress is packed with Vitamins A, C, and K and minerals, such as calcium and iron. Cabbage is loaded with v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ants and contains properties that can help to improve digestion and reduce inflammation.

Collard greens, bok choy, and parsley are also excellent sources of essential vitamins and minerals.

Ultimately, all of these fruit and vegetables are healthy and packed with a range of powerful nutrients and antioxidants, so it’s really up to personal preference. Incorporating a variety of super greens into your diet will help you to maximize the health benefits and ensure you’re getting a range of vitamins, minerals, fiber, and other compounds.

What do power greens consist of?

Power greens typically consists of primarily dark, leafy green vegetables, with other nutrient-dense ingredients like cruciferous vegetables, algae, grasses, herbs, and superfoods. Common power greens ingredients include kale, spinach, Swiss chard, collard greens, brussel sprouts, arugula, cabbage, watercress, and broccoli.

Additional ingredients may include, Spirulina, chlorella, barley grass, wheatgrass, ashwagandha, moringa, wheat germ, and kelp. Some may also contain plant-based proteins like pea protein or hemp protein, prebiotics, probiotics, digestive enzymes, and/or fruit and vegetable juices.
